Serving/Selling Alcohol Law Violations Charges
Serving or selling alcohol in violation of the law can result in serious charges. The Nevada Revised Statutes (NRS) lay out specific regulations and restrictions to ensure responsible alcohol consumption. Violations may include serving alcohol to minors, serving alcohol without a license, or serving alcohol beyond permitted hours. Engaging in such illegal activities can lead to criminal charges and hefty fines. It is crucial to understand and comply with these laws to avoid legal consequences.

Driving Under the Influence of Alcohol (DUI)
Driving under the influence of alcohol (DUI) is a serious offense with severe consequences in Las Vegas. Operating a vehicle with a blood alcohol concentration (BAC) of 0.08% or higher can result in DUI charges. Penalties for DUI offenses include fines, license suspension, mandatory alcohol programs, ignition interlock devices, and even imprisonment for repeat offenders.
